This article presents low-profile configurations of the Fresnel zone plate antenna at Ka-band. The investigation involved progressively v reducing the focal distance of the antenna through simulations and observing the effect oil the directivity, radiation patterns, and aperture efficiency. The number of metal Zones was also varied ill the simulations. It was,found that focal distances below 0.75 lambda yielded little more directivity than the feed itself. With a single Zone, the 1.25 lambda focal distance achieved the highest overall aperture efficiency of 24%, which was a significant improvement over the larger focal distance cases. Measurements were performed to verify the simulated results. (C) 2008 Wiley Periodicals, Inc.
